High-Velocity Air Mover Drying v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Water damage from a burst pipe Yes, if it’s a small leak No DIY is fine for small leaks, but for larger issues, call a pro.
Water damage from a flood No Yes Floods need specialized equipment and expertise, don’t try to tackle it alone.
Water damage from a leaky roof Maybe, if it’s a small leak Yes Leaks can spread quickly, so it’s best to err on the side of caution and call a pro.
Water damage from a burst water heater No Yes Burst water heaters need specialized equipment and expertise, don’t try to tackle it alone.
Water damage from a sink overflow Yes, if it’s a small spill No Small spills are usually easy to clean up, DIY is fine.

High-Velocity Air Mover Drying Cost in Gravette, AR

Prices for High-Velocity Air Mover Drying services can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ices are estimates, and exact costs will depend on an on-site assessment. We’ll provide a free estimate for your specific situation. Get a quote now to see what you’ll pay. Trust our team to get it right.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
High-Velocity Air Mover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ions
Water Removal $500 – $2,000 Amount of water, type of water damage
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, type of drying equipment needed
Containment and Sealing $500 – $1,500 Type of containment needed, size of affected area
Monitoring and Verification $200 – $500 Frequency and duration of monitoring
